Bio

Hulk Hogan was a legendary professional wrestler who became one of the most recognizable figures in wrestling history. Known for promoting the value of training, prayer, and vitamins, he achieved major success as a WWF Champion and became the second-longest combined reigning champion in the company’s history. His career also included major international matches and a WWE Hall of Fame induction in 2003.

Early Years and Music

Before making his name in professional wrestling, Hogan spent a decade playing bass in several bands. His interest in music was strong enough that he eventually left the University of South Florida to pursue it further.

He later formed Ruckus, a band based in Tampa Bay. Although music was an important part of his early life, his career eventually moved in a very different direction when he entered professional wrestling.

Rise as a Wrestling Champion

Hogan became known for his memorable wrestling persona and his emphasis on physical training. His message about staying committed to training, prayer, and vitamins became closely associated with his public image.

His success in the WWF eventually placed him among the company’s most accomplished champions. He became the second-longest combined reigning WWF Champion of all time.

Match Against The Great Muta

One of Hogan’s notable international wrestling accomplishments came in 1993 when he defeated The Great Muta in an IWGP Heavyweight Champions match.

The match added another significant achievement to his already extensive wrestling résumé and demonstrated his ability to compete in major events beyond his regular WWF appearances.

WWE Hall of Fame

Hogan’s influence on professional wrestling was formally recognized when he was inducted into the WWE Hall of Fame in 2003.

The honor reflected his long and highly successful career and his lasting importance to the wrestling industry.

Marriage and Children

Hogan was married to Linda Bollea from 1983 until their divorce in 2009. The couple had two children, Brooke and Nick.

He later married Jennifer McDaniel in 2010. Their marriage eventually ended in divorce in February 2022.

In July 2023, Hogan became engaged to Sky Daily after the couple had been dating for approximately a year and a half. They married two months later in September 2023.

Feud With Triple H

Another notable chapter of Hogan’s wrestling career involved Triple H. Hogan defeated him at Backlash, bringing their feud to an end.

The victory also saw Hogan become the Undisputed WWF Champion and claim what was described as the sixth and final WWF Championship.
